Running Outlook 2003 on a Notebook. In docking station, I use a CRT at
1280x1024 resolution. Bring up Outlook, new mail arrives, up comes the new
mail notification dialog box. I position this at the lower right corner of
the screen, and then close it.
Later, I put the notebook into standby mode, and undock it to go to a
meeting, where I wake it up. Most everything rescales to the 1024x768 native
resoltion of the built in screen. If new mail arrrives, I can see that the
new mail notification dalog box has popped up, as I see an icon for it on the
task bar. But I can't see it, it is off the current screen. It should
recognize that the screen resoltuion has changed, and position itself on the
current visible screen.
Is there any setting to make this happen?
